Harrison County, county in Indiana, United States. As of 2020 county had an estimated population of 40,682 inhabitants. The county was created 217 years ago in 1808. Its county seat is Corydon.

Harrison County is located in southern Indiana along the Ohio River. The county seat is Corydon, which served as Indiana's first state capital from 1816 to 1825. Here are some key details about the cities and towns in Harrison County:
Corydon
- Corydon is the largest city in Harrison County with a population of around 3,000.
- Historic attractions include the Old State Capitol Building, which housed Indiana's first state government, and the Constitution Elm, where delegates drafted Indiana's first state constitution in 1816.
